'use strict';
// MODULES //
var scalar2ndarrayLike = require( '@stdlib/ndarray/base/from-scalar-like' );
var getShape = require( '@stdlib/ndarray/base/shape' );
var resolveSubscripts = require( './resolve_subscripts.js' );
// MAIN //
/**
* Returns the element associated with a specified set of subscripts.
*
* @private
* @param {ndarrayLike} target - target object
* @param {string} property - index string
* @param {Object} ctx - context object
* @param {boolean} ctx.strict - boolean indicating whether to enforce strict bounds checking
* @param {Function} ctx.postGetArray - function to process a retrieved ndarray
* @throws {RangeError} index exceeds ndarray bounds
* @throws {RangeError} number of indices must match the number of ndarray dimensions
* @returns {(ndarrayLike|void)} result
*/
function getCartesian( target, property, ctx ) {
var sub;
var v;
sub = resolveSubscripts( property, getShape( target, false ), ctx.strict );
if ( sub === void 0 ) {
return;
}
// Use the `get` method, which we expect every ndarray-like object to have, in order to resolve a single element:
v = target.get.apply( target, sub );
if ( v === void 0 ) {
return;
}
// Return the element as a 0-D ndarray to ensure consistency with linear indexing and slicing:
return ctx.postGetArray( scalar2ndarrayLike( target, v ) );
}
// EXPORTS //
module.exports = getCartesian;
